1)Minnie Ripperton's song Lovin You was written about her daughter. Which is cute but it's even cuter because her daughter is MAYA RUDOLPH! I told my mom that and she said "aww that makes me like them both better."

3) If you remember the Clasky Csupo McDonald's Cartoons that were straight to video and sold at McDonald's- Ronald McDonald's dog Sundae in the live action portion of the show was the actor Verne Troyer- best known for playing Mini Me in Austin Powers in a dog costume.


4) I think I've talked about John Astin and Sean Astin before- but Sean Astin recently starred as Scrooge in an audio version of A Christmas Carol- which he took because his father John Astin (known for playing Gomez on The Addam's Family) played Scrooge and caught Pnemonia while playing Scrooge.


5) In season 5 of Frasier- Roz finds out that she's pregnant. I just assumed the unplanned pregnancy of Roz was to cover a real pregnancy by Roz's actress- but she was not pregnant while on the show. She had her babies via surrogate after the show ended if I'm not mistaken. Jane Leeves pregnancy in real life was explained by Daphne gaining weight because she felt pressured to be perfect for Niles after they got together.
